Which of the following is not considered a cost of unemployment?
loss of self-respect by those who are unemployed
waste of the economy's resources
negative psychological effects on those who have lost their jobs
higher inflation rates
loss of income by those who are unemployed

Solution
4.0(269 votes)

Answer

Higher inflation rates Explanation 1. Identify Costs of Unemployment Analyze each option to determine if it is a direct cost of unemployment. - Loss of self-respect by those who are unemployed: Psychological cost. - Waste of the economy's resources: Economic cost. - Negative psychological effects on those who have lost their jobs: Psychological cost. - Higher inflation rates: Not directly related to unemployment. - Loss of income by those who are unemployed: Economic cost.
